Does anyone know the rider weight that Honda designed the CRF150F for? This will help in my decisions as to how far to go with suspension mods on mine.

The CRF250R and CRF450R are sprung for 175lbs. riders, considering the CRF150 is a playbike the weight is considerbly lower.

You need to respring it!
